Dytran 3115AH miniature, high-temperature IEPE accelerometer
Dytran’s 3115AH is a miniature, high-temperature IEPE accelerometer with an overall weight of 2 g. Offered with 10 mV/g sensitivity and a 500g shock limit, the product incorporates a quartz crystal sensing element, for flat sensitivity over temperature.
The miniature sensor was created for embedded shock monitoring of drilling tools and features rugged stainless steel construction, integral insulated pigtail leads and adhesive mounting, with an operating temperature of 200°C for use in high-temperature environments. It can be used in embedded miniature, high-temperature applications, OEM embedded applications and embedded shock monitoring, for drilling tools.
The product utilises an inverted quartz element to minimise the unwanted effects of base strain on the accelerometer signal. The quartz sensing element provides long-term thermal stability in the low thermal coefficient of sensitivity; in other words, the sensor changes very little in sensitivity from room temperature to 200°C. The device offers stable DV bias at 200°C to minimise error during mathematical integration due to 1/f noise.
